Abstract

本发明涉及由单位面积重为60至300g/m2,断裂强度>150N的微细长丝非织造布组成的工作服,在其中非织造布由熔融纺丝,经牵伸和直接铺成纤维网的纤度为1.5至5dfex的多组份长丝形成的且多组份长丝必要时在予粘合后至少80%分裂成纤度为0.1至0.8dtex的微细长丝和再将其粘合。

Description

工作服
本发明涉及一种工作服,它由单位面积重量为60-300g/m2和断裂强度>150N的微细纤维非织造布制成的。
对工作服的要求是各种各样的。除了以所用材料的断裂强度表示的承载能力外,感兴趣的有好的可加工性和各按其用途小的材料厚度以及好的隔热能力或防尘性,透气性,输湿性和保养性。迄今采用不同纤维混纺的材料作工作服,而它们的组织结构容易散边或纱线移位并由此必须折边。同时机织其料子时,考虑到其强度总要注意织物的运行方向。
按本发明的目的在于,提供一种断裂强度>150N价廉物美的工作服及其生产的方法。
本发明的目的是通过一种工作服来实现的,该工作服是由单位面积重量为60-300g/m2和断裂强度>150N的微细长丝非织造布制成的,其中非织造布由熔融纺丝,经牵伸的和直接铺成纤维网的纤度为1.5至5分特(dtex)的多组份长丝组成,其多组份长丝必要时在予粘合后至少80%分裂成纤度为0.1-0.8分特(dtex)的微细长丝和再将其粘合。本发明的工作服由于长丝不需折边不会出现散边和纱线移位。
优选的一种工作服是其中的非织造布由熔融纺丝,气动牵伸的和直接铺成纤维网的纤度为1.5分特(dtex)的多组份长丝形成且其多组份长丝至少80%分裂成纤度为0.1至0.3分特(dtex)的微细长丝并将其进行粘合。其工作服的纤维网中长丝的分布是各自同性的。因此在剪裁工作服的部件时不需考虑机器运行的方向。
优选的一种工作服是其中的多组份长丝是双组份长丝,它是由两种不相容的聚合物,特别是聚酯和聚酰胺形成。这样的双组份长丝具有良好的分裂成微细长丝的可分裂性并实现最合适的强度与单位面积重量比。同时本发明的工作服由于采用的聚合物和其长丝结构是抗皱的,易洗和快干,即容易保养。
优选的一种工作服是其中多组份长丝具有呈桔子状或也称“馅饼”的多断片结构的横断面,其中所述的断片交替地各含两种不同的聚合物中之一种。除了多组份长丝的桔子状多断片结构外在多组份长丝中不相容聚合物的多断片一排列也可能是“并列”(S/S)的,这尤其是有利于生产卷曲长丝。事实证明多组份长丝中不相容聚合物的这样排列具有非常好的可分裂性。在多组份长丝中馅饼”断片排列和由此分裂出的微细长丝对本发明工作服的吸湿性有利。
此外一种优选工作服是其中的至少组成多组份长丝的不相容的聚合物中的一种含有重量百分比至多10%的添加剂,如颜料,永久生效的抗静电剂和/或影响亲水或疏水性能的添加剂。由纺液着色的长丝制成的工作服具有极好的洗涤坚牢度。此外可通过添加剂减少或避免静电荷和改善输湿性,此外改善洗涤性能,即降低洗涤剂消耗和减少干燥时间。
本发明生产其工作服的方法是,多组份长丝经熔体纺制,经牵伸并直接铺成纤维网,必要时进行予粘合且其非织造布通过高压流体射流粘合,同时分裂成纤度为0.1至0.8分特(dtex)的微细长丝。这样得到的工作服厚度非常均匀,它具有各向同性的纤维分布,无脱层的倾向和以其高模量值为特点。
优选生产其工作服的方法,即通过将予粘合的非织造布至少一次在每一面用高压水射流加载,这样使多组份长丝粘合和分裂。用此方法生产的工作服显示良好的表面且其多组份长丝的分裂度>80%。
按本发明的工作服为提高其耐磨性优选进行点轧光。为此将分裂和粘合的非织造布通过加热辊引出,其中至少一个辊有凸出的结构,这使长丝相互之间形成逐点的熔融。
特别优选的是在该方法中的多组份长丝是纺液着色。染料在聚合物纤维中牢固结合导致极好的洗涤坚牢度。
本发明生产的工作服包括外衣,罩衫、围裙、裤子、裙子。
实施例1
由在单丝中PET/PA66的重量比为70/30的聚对-苯二甲酸乙二酯-聚酰胺(PET/PA)-双组分长丝生产单位面积重为154g/m2的长丝纤维网和将其进行压力至230bar的双面水刺。双组份-长丝在水刺后纤度<0.2dtex,水刺同时使原料长丝分裂。由微细-长丝制的工作服显示水蒸气透过指数imt为0.45,短时间-水蒸汽吸收能力F1为0.8g/m2和水蒸汽透过阻力Ret为3.49m2Pa/w。用导热阻Rct表示的隔热能力为26.0·10-3m2k/w。在机器运行方向的断裂强度为330N和横向强度为372N。

Claims (12)

1.一种工作服的生产方法,其特征在于,使用一种由单位面积重量为60至300g/m2和断裂强度>150N的微细长丝非织造布组成的未经折边的、不考虑机器运行方向而裁剪的非织造布,该非织造布由熔融纺丝,牵伸和直接铺成纤维网的纤度为1.5至5dtex的多组分长丝组成且其中多组分长丝非必要地在预粘合后至少80%通过高压流体射流分裂成纤度为0.1至0.8dtex的微细长丝和再将其粘合。
2.按权利要求1的方法,其特征在于,使用一种由熔融纺丝,气动牵伸和直接铺成纤维网的纤度为1.5至3dtex的多组分长丝组成的非织造布且多组分长丝非必要地在预粘合后至少80%通过高压流体射流分裂成纤度为0.1至0.3dtex的微细长丝和再将其粘合。
3.按权利要求1或2的方法,其特征在于,使用一种其多组分长丝是由两种不相容的聚合物组成的双组分长丝的非织造布。
4.按权利要求3的方法,其特征在于,使用一种其多组分长丝是由聚酯和聚酰胺组成的双组分长丝的非织造布。
5.按权利要求3的方法,其特征在于,使用一种其多组分长丝显示桔子状的多断片结构的横截面,其中断片交替地各含两种不相容聚合物之一种,和/或具有“并列”结构的非织造布。
6.按权利要求5的方法,其特征在于,使用一种其两面具有不同的断片结构的非织造布。
7.按权利要求1至6之一的方法,其特征在于,使用一种非织造布,其中至少形成多组分长丝的不相容聚合物中有一种含有重量百分比至多10%的添加剂。
8.按权利要求7的方法,其特征在于,所述添加剂是颜料,永久生效的抗静电剂和/或影响亲水或疏水性能的添加剂。
9.按权利要求1至8之一的方法,其特征在于,使用一种其多组分长丝是通过纺液染色的非织造布。
10.按权利要求1至9之一的方法,其特征在于,使用一种经过点轧光的非织造布。
11.按权利要求1至10之一的方法,其特征在于,工作服被加工成外衣,罩衫或裤子。
12.按权利要求1至10之一的方法,其特征在于工作服被加工成夹克衫,围裙或裙子。
